Winning is always nice, but doing so behind a season-high score is even better (just ask Knoxville A). Their defense stepped up to hand the Oliver Springs Bobcats a 9-0 shutout on Tuesday. Give Knoxville A's defense some credit: that's the team's third straight shutout.
Knoxville A's victory was their third straight on the road, which pushed their record up to 3-0-1. Those road wins came thanks in part to their offensive performance across that stretch, as they scored 16 goals over those three matches. As for Oliver Springs, this is the second loss in a row for them and nudges their season record down to 0-2.
Coming up, Knoxville A will venture away from home to challenge Sequoyah at 6:15 p.m. on Friday. As for Oliver Springs, they will host Campbell County at 6:30 p.m. on Tuesday.
